Over the years, I founded Becky’s Piano Studio in Channelview, Texas, where we taught private and group piano lessons to many wonderful students. What started small eventually grew into a studio with several teachers and over 100 students. Watching students gain confidence and learn to enjoy playing the piano was always the most rewarding part.
Music has been part of my life for as long as I can remember.
I began playing piano by ear at the age of 8 and started formal piano lessons when I was 12 years old. I loved music from the very beginning, and before long I found myself helping others learn as well. I began teaching piano when I was just 14 years old, and teaching has remained one of the greatest joys of my life ever since.

Many students came to me wanting to learn more than simply reading notes on a page. They wanted to understand chords, play by ear, improvise, and feel comfortable sitting down at the keyboard. Those are the areas I especially love teaching.
I have also spent many years involved with church musicians, praise teams, worship bands, and touring with a Christian band. Music has given me the opportunity to meet and work with so many wonderful people throughout my life.
